Transaction 28353937bbc3e759848ff4d3145591629c4e9a677fcdc68020ada57f681530c1

1 Input
1 Outputs
  • 28353937bbc3e759848ff4d3145591629c4e9a677fcdc68020ada57f681530c1:0
  • value  1304625436
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Y